    I would like to know how long these warnings stay valid for as I have played everyday legitimately and don’t like this dark cloud hanging over my shadow. The email warning does not state how long the warning was for.
  9. Errrorr An Actual EQ2 Player

    The warnings stay on your account forever, but I don't think they particularly take them into consideration for anything unless you're getting multiple naming reports.

    I had one about 8 years ago for Fumbduck, (Which the GM allowed me to change to Thumbduck...) and it never got in the way of any further account checks I was given.
